To determine which numbers have 2 as a factor, we need to check if each number is divisible by 2. A number is divisible by 2 if it is even, which means it ends in 0, 2, 4, 6, or 8.
Let's go through each number:
A. 96 - This number ends in 6, which is even. So, 96 is divisible by 2.
B. 26 - This number ends in 6, which is even. So, 26 is divisible by 2.
C. 95 - This number ends in 5, which is odd. So, 95 is not divisible by 2.
D. 57 - This number ends in 7, which is odd. So, 57 is not divisible by 2.
E. 48 - This number ends in 8, which is even. So, 48 is divisible by 2.
F. 77 - This number ends in 7, which is odd. So, 77 is not divisible by 2.
Based on this check, the numbers that have 2 as a factor are 96, 26, and 48.
